Position Summary:
The Events Coordinator plays a dynamic and integral role in planning and executing a wide range of engaging, high-impact events that advance the organization’s mission and strengthen connections with key audiences. This position collaborates closely with campus partners, donors, alumni, and community members to create meaningful and well-coordinated event experiences. With a strong focus on organization, creativity, and relationship-building, the Events Coordinator provides leadership in project management, supports marketing and communication efforts to maximize participation, and ensures seamless event operations. Responsibilities also include managing budgets and administrative processes, while maintaining a proactive, flexible approach to meeting evolving needs and priorities.

Key Responsibilities:
• Event Planning & Execution: Conceptualize, plan, and deliver a wide range of events (fundraising, alumni engagement, and institutional events) that support organizational goals.
• Stakeholder & Relationship Management: Support the building and maintaining of strong relationships with internal stakeholders (staff, faculty, students) and external audiences (donors, alumni, community).
• Program & Project Coordination: Provide leadership, oversight, and logistical coordination for major events, ensuring alignment with university initiatives and successful execution.
• Marketing, Communications & Engagement Support: Support event promotion through website updates, marketing materials, and volunteer coordination to drive participation and engagement.
• Operations & Administrative Management: Manage event-related operations including budgets, expense and travel reporting, scheduling, and maintaining active community and professional involvement when applicable.
• Perform other duties as requested or assigned.
